The size of Blakeview is approximately 7.0 square kilometres. There are 32 parks, covering nearly 8.2% of the total area. The population of Blakeview in 2016 was 7229 people. By 2021 the population was 8979 showing a population growth of 24.2%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Blakeview is 30-39 years. Households in Blakeview are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Blakeview work in a community and personal service occupation.In 2021, 66.90% of the homes in Blakeview were owner-occupied compared with 65.00% in 2016.
